I am 90% (i hope) finished with my project car. Not a Ford... but im having issues im sure people here have experienced and can help me with.
I am having problems with the amount of heat coming off my stainless exhaust manifold. Problem is its up high compared to the original which only came up half way to the block. The car was similar to an RST in layout originally, but now the turbos more top right instead of bottom left.
The air comes off the manifold, cooks my rocker box and worse still heats the inlet manifold right up. Not really going to do much good to my ACT's.
Anyone got any experience of heat wrap and how good is it? I have a pack and tried it on a rad pipe and whilst it works perhaps i was expecting too much. Also its a bit annoying I am supposed to paint it since im not taking the manifold off.
Also anyone know somewhere (pref local to essex) that makes custom heatshields?
Any other ideas or suggestions to stop the heat being in all the wrong places!

i used the heat wrap on my tubualr manifold! the manifold cracked a lot so i have left it off this time to see if that curse the problem!
i thnk the best thign for u to do would b get the manifold ceramicly coated! it aint cheap but fook me it works! can cut the temps by somethin like 40%
as for heat sheild he ain local to u but lee @ fusion did some custom 1s for me i just desribed what i want & he took iot from there!
